Markets Eye Key US PMI Data for Economic Signals

Key Indicators Set to Influence Market Direction

Financial markets are closely watching the upcoming release of crucial U.S. economic data, particularly the Services and Manufacturing Purchasing Managers' Indexes (PMI). These reports serve as vital indicators of economic health and are poised to significantly impact market sentiment ahead of the weekend.

Economic Data Overview

The Services PMI is forecasted at 52.9, an increase from the previous 52.5, while the Manufacturing PMI is expected to reach 51.9, up from 51.8. A reading above the 50-point threshold indicates expansion in the respective sectors. Other notable releases include the Michigan Consumer Sentiment index, providing insights into consumer confidence and financial outlooks.

Potential Impact on the Economy and Markets

These PMI figures offer an early assessment of economic performance. Stronger-than-anticipated results would suggest robust business activity, potentially strengthening the U.S. dollar and influencing investor strategy. Conversely, weaker data could signal a slowdown in economic momentum, affecting market dynamics.

Summary Outlook

Traders and investors will meticulously analyze these figures to gauge the economy's trajectory. The data will be pivotal in shaping expectations for currency and equity markets, setting the tone for subsequent trading sessions.

FAQ

Q: What is the Purchasing Managers' Index (PMI)?

A: The PMI is a leading economic indicator based on monthly surveys of purchasing managers in the manufacturing and services sectors, designed to measure the direction of economic trends.

Q: Why is a PMI reading above 50 significant?

A: A reading above the 50-point mark indicates that the sector is expanding, whereas a reading below 50 suggests it is contracting.
